Paver Driveway Construction Questions
What types of materials are used for paver driveways? Common materials include concrete, brick, and natural stone, each offering different aesthetics and durability options.
How long does a paver driveway typically last? With proper installation and maintenance, paver driveways can last several decades, often over 20 years.
Can paver driveways be installed over existing surfaces? Yes, pavers can often be installed over existing concrete or asphalt, provided the surface is stable and prepared properly.
What maintenance is needed for paver driveways? Regular cleaning and occasional resealing help maintain appearance and prevent weed growth between pavers.
